Abstract
MORERA-CASTRO, María et al. Methodological Proposal to Conduct a Conglomerate Self-Assessment Process in University Careers. Educare [online]. 2019, vol.23, n.3, pp.263-282. Epub Oct 30, 2019. ISSN 1409-4258. http://dx.doi.org/10.15359/ree.23-3.13.
The purpose of this article was to systematize the methodological experience lived in the conglomerate process of self-evaluation of university graduate careers, which are in different stages of evaluation and have two executing units. This proposal includes the phases and stages that have all the methodological details, including design of an action plan, permanent collective meetings for the systematization and decision-making, and design of tools to standardize the accreditation process by conglomerate mainly. As a result of this methodological application, the form of work established by the commission is concluded as a successful strategy; it allowed a group cohesion, sense of belonging, and appropriation of the process. This article can be used as a document to guide the academic activities of self-evaluation and improvement in careers that have a high degree of affinity between them, either from their object of study or educational process, in order to be accredited.
